Story Behind the Curve
Note re: FY20-21: The sharp increase in summer 2021 months* is because the Summer Food Service Program (SFSP) was opened to all children ages 0-18 due to the pandemic. The only SFSP delivery sites included in this calculation are those which offered summer enrichment programs affiliated with Story County Reads/United Way (Ames-Meeker, Ames Public Library, Boys & Girls Club-Ames & Nevada, Collins-Maxwell Elementary, Ballard Middle, and Nevada-Central Elementary).
* This can be seen more clearly in the Health HPM 1.2b: # of healthy meals provided through UWSC partner agency programs and services (monthly)
Partners
The UWSC partners whose data is aggregated here include:
- Heartland Senior Services - Adult Day Center, Commodity Food Boxes, Home-Delivered Meals (all ages), and Congregate Meals
- YSS - Rosedale Shelter and other residential.
Also included are Summer Food programs county-wide. UWSC and its Hunger Collaboration helped bring these programs to Story County (including with ongoing financial support), and UWSC's Story County Reads collaboration continues this support.
These programs all must adhere to nutritional guidelines, thereby garnering the "healthy" classification.
